Myth: Dental Surgery Is Constantly Excruciating
You may think that oral surgery constantly involves pain, but that's merely not real. Unlike common belief, oral surgery procedures aren't always uncomfortable experiences. Thanks to advancements in anesthesia and sedation strategies, dental cosmetic surgeons have the ability to make sure that people are comfortable and pain-free during the whole procedure.
Before the surgery begins, you'll be offered anesthesia, which numbs the area being dealt with and avoids you from really feeling any pain. Additionally, if you experience any type of stress and anxiety or concern, your oral cosmetic surgeon can carry out sedation to assist you kick back and feel even more comfortable.
Whether you're obtaining a tooth extraction, dental implant, or jaw surgical procedure, felt confident that dental surgery can be a pain-free and comfortable experience.
Misconception: Oral Surgery Is Only for Emergency situations
Unlike common belief, oral surgery isn't limited to emergency scenarios.
While it holds true that oral surgery can be required in cases of serious trauma or unexpected pain, it's additionally typically utilized for intended treatments that boost the total wellness and function of your mouth.
For instance, if you have misaligned jaws or teeth that don't fit properly, oral surgery can remedy these concerns and prevent future troubles.
In addition, oral surgery can be performed to eliminate impacted knowledge teeth, treat gum disease, or place oral implants.
By attending to these problems prior to they come to be emergency situations, dental surgery can assist keep your dental health and wellness and avoid more severe complications down the line.

Myth: Recuperation From Oral Surgery Takes a Very Long Time
If you have undertaken oral surgery, you might be stunned to learn that the misconception about recuperation taking a long period of time isn't necessarily real. While it holds true that some dental surgeries might call for a much longer healing duration, such as complicated procedures like jaw realignment or several extractions, lots of regular oral surgeries have a reasonably quick healing time.
For instance, procedures such as knowledge tooth extraction or oral implant positioning often have a much shorter healing time, generally ranging from a couple of days to a number of weeks. Variables such as your total health and wellness, the intricacy of the surgical treatment, and exactly how well you adhere to post-operative instructions can also influence the length of your healing.

- Extraction of influenced wisdom teeth: Getting rid of influenced knowledge teeth stops congestion, infection, and potential damages to adjacent teeth.
- Treatment of oral infections: Dental surgery can help treat severe periodontal infections, abscesses, and various other oral infections that can lead to major wellness problems if left without treatment.
- Rehabilitative jaw surgical procedure: Jaw misalignment can create difficulty in eating, speech troubles, and can even lead to temporomandibular joint (TMJ) condition. Dental surgery can fix these concerns.
- Dental implants: Dental surgery is needed for positioning oral implants, which are the very best option for changing missing out on teeth.
- Treatment of dental cancer: Dental surgery is usually essential for the elimination of malignant tumors and the restoration of tissues impacted by dental cancer.
